DCL changed the booking window a few years back. It used to be 12 AM Pacific time, but it is now 12 AM Eastern time so you don't have to wait until 3 AM anymore. I remember those days well and I am glad they are over.

On a side note: I promised a walk-through tutorial of the online booking process with screen shots. I have completed the screen shots in Photoshop and should have the tutorial posted on Sunday.
